Output 18cdbae1eefd7a5ec1aa16af2865b119817439293079c78ba689eb15ec421f76:1

value
1058982
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 394a9bd8b98ae92b6dc5c71e9a866cf255085abb OP_EQUALVERIFY OP_CHECKSIG
address
16DvtqtggY1xhc6aeTdPhBdKHGHM2G3EuG
transaction
18cdbae1eefd7a5ec1aa16af2865b119817439293079c78ba689eb15ec421f76
spent
true